Liberty Point Behavioral Healthcare serves 29 students in grades 7-12, is a member of the Other associations(s) for exceptional children and the Other special emphasis association(s).
The student:teacher of Liberty Point Behavioral Healthcare is 5:1 and the school's religious affiliation is Nonsectarian.
